Design core by determining number of fuel pellets


A PWR is being designed for a plant being built to produce 2 GW electric. Use appropriate standard numbers for water inlet and out temperatures and pressures. The fuel is made of 3.6% enriched UO2. Each pellet is a cylinder of 1 cm diameter and 2 cm length. Considering realistic efficiencies wherever appropriate, design the core by determining: (1) The number of fuel pellets that would be needed (2) The number of rods that would be needed (3) Total weight of the fuel rods; say the fuel rods are made of pure Zirconium and are an 2 cm in OD, 1.75 cm in ID and are 10 ft. long. (4) The overall core size (rough dimensions considering coolant flow) (5) The amount of water to be used as coolant (6) A rough estimate of the overall reactor size based on above numbers.
